Employee Benefits Administrator
Mercer
Description:
We are seeking a talented individual to join our Consulting Delivery team at Mercer Marsh Benefits. This role will be based in Bristol. It is a hybrid role requiring at least three days a week in the office.
Mercer Marsh Benefits (MMB), part of Marsh McLennan, offers expertise in navigating people risks, cost management, and employee benefits. Operating in 135 countries, our team designs benefits solutions tailored to local markets.
This role involves advising clients on insured benefits including Group Life Protection, Group Life Assurance, and Critical Illness, providing a great opportunity to advance your career with a global professional services company.
Responsibilities include:
- Supporting data gathering, organization, entry, and analysis for client projects
- Collaborating with stakeholders to deliver excellent service
- Handling client and member queries (verbal and written)
- Promoting continuous improvement within the team
- Maintaining technical and market knowledge
- Quality checking work of junior colleagues
- Participating in client meetings as required
- Serving as a training and technical resource for colleagues
Requirements:
- Previous administrative experience in a professional services environment
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ications
- Excellent communication skills
- Ability to work with numbers
- Strong planning and organizational skills
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
Desirable:
- Experience in Group Risk or Healthcare sectors
- Insurance-related experience
- Industry-recognized qualifications
